  • @ACalescentEnd The skin was treated with powdered aluminium to reflect sunlight and prevent overheating of the gas. (Today, powdered aluminium is used as solid rocket fuel—the shuttle's two outboard boosters). The manufacturers had conducted tests in the 30's and knew of the skin's combustibility and the fact that it was also electrically conductive. A static electric discharge between adjacent panels of Hindenburg's skin (after the electical storm) ignited the skin, which ignited the gas.

  • @djscottdog1 yes, and for 2 main reasons. First, the US was, at that time (and still is, I believe), the only KNOWN source of helium in the world. Second, for FDR to sell helium to Hitler's Germany, he would've needed permission from Congress and they weren't going to give it to him. FDR didn't want to sell it anyway because neither he nor Congress trusted Hitler as far as his using it peacefully. It probably wouldn't havre mattered; the zepplin was obsolete as a weapon or war by then. Thanx

  • @Marcel3540 she was trying to make a sharp turn to starboard. As a result Pruss ordered the starboard engines to reduce power so the port engines could help complete the turn. Of course, this manoeuvre snapped at least one bracing wire, rupturing a gas cell, releasing the hydrogen which provided fuel for the fire when a static shock contacted the ship.
